Title Future Production Strategy - Ohaaki Geothermal Field
Authors Clotworthy, A.W. and Brooks, R.H.
Year 1993
Conference New Zealand Geothermal Workshop
Keywords
Abstract The geothermal reservoir had excess steam capacity at commissioning of the power plant. The available steam flow has declined steadily and has now fallen below the level required to fully load the turbines. A study has reviewed options for either increasing the steam supply by drilling additional wells or maximising electrical generation from existing wells. It was concluded that the reservoir currently utilised can not support additional make-up wells. A combination of a sliding reduction of high pressure turbine inlet pressure and de-rating individual wells to intermediate pressure was considered to be the best strategy.
